Chivas vs Tigres: A 3-1 Deficit Heading into the Second Leg

“Chivas must shake off the ghosts of the regular season against Tigres, as the last time they visited the Estadio Universitario, they were thrashed 5-1,” a source noted after Tigres UANL’s decisive 3-1 victory over Chivas in the first leg of their Liga MX playoff series.

Tigres’ performance showcased their attacking prowess, with three goals scored after Chivas initially took the lead through Ricardo Marín in the 11th minute. Despite their early advantage, Chivas struggled to maintain control and fell deeper into defense, ultimately allowing Tigres to capitalize on their mistakes.

This match took place at Estadio Universitario, where Tigres demonstrated a level of maturity and clinical execution that proved challenging for Chivas to handle. The intensity and drama of the encounter highlighted both teams’ aspirations for success in the Clausura 2026 playoffs.

Key match statistics:

  • Tigres won the first leg with a score of 3-1 against Chivas.
  • Ricardo Marín scored for Chivas in the 11th minute.
  • Chivas has an impressive 13-match unbeaten streak at Estadio AKRON.
  • Tigres scored three goals after falling behind early.

The absence of key players significantly impacted Chivas’ performance, raising questions about their ability to recover in the second leg scheduled for Saturday, May 9 at 7:07 PM. They will need to adopt a more aggressive approach if they wish to overturn this two-goal deficit.

In light of this situation, one observer remarked, “The challenge is clear: respond or exit.” As both teams prepare for the decisive second leg at Estadio AKRON, all eyes will be on whether Chivas can muster enough resolve to keep their title hopes alive.
